Adult Goal 9 (continued): Learners will develop and enhance appreciation and respect for individual and cultural diversity.

OBJECTIVES EXAMPLES
Objective B (continued): Learners will increase awareness of similarities and differences between own cultures and U.S. customs and conventions, and among various cultures represented in the classroom or in the news.
  • Discuss cultural values and concerns about their children becoming Americanized, i.e., food, music, first language use, attitude toward authority, etc.
  • Become aware through the news media of cultural events in the community.
  • Identify facts, opinions, biases and values on television, radio, and print media in news and entertainment, i.e., human rights, the aged, death penalty, gender roles, etc.
  • Know about and function in U.S. systems, e.g., education, legal, transportation, and social services.
  • Understand how to use positive techniques for resolving cultural/ethnic problems.
  • Understand how people with differing cultural and ethnic backgrounds behave in various situations, e.g., work, public places, social gatherings.
